About Petri Jetsu

Petri Jetsu is a scholar working on Polymers and Plastics, Biomaterials, Mechanical Engineering, Automotive Engineering and Mechanics of Materials, having authored 25 papers that have together received 393 indexed citations. Recurring topics across this work include Natural Fiber Reinforced Composites (9 papers), Advanced Cellulose Research Studies (6 papers), Textile materials and evaluations (5 papers), Polymer Foaming and Composites (4 papers), Cellular and Composite Structures (2 papers), Wood Treatment and Properties (2 papers), Additive Manufacturing and 3D Printing Technologies (2 papers) and Material Properties and Processing (2 papers). The work is most often cited by research in Biomaterials (249 citations), Polymers and Plastics (216 citations), Automotive Engineering (65 citations), Building and Construction (48 citations) and Mechanics of Materials (71 citations). Petri Jetsu has collaborated with scholars based in Finland and United States. Frequent co-authors include Elina Pääkkönen, Tiina Pöhler, Tuomo Hjelt, Janne Keränen, Jukka A. Ketoja, Oleg Timofeev, Harri Kiiskinen, Kirsi Immonen, Antti Koponen and Elias Retulainen. Their work appears in journals such as Nordic Pulp & Paper Research Journal, BioResources, Journal of Applied Polymer Science, Holzforschung and Cellulose.
